jacky0731 Posted December 27, 2011 Report Share Posted December 27, 2011 Hi all, I've been going through all the Aqua-type monster cards lately and found that they are extremely weak and doesnt even fall into any kind of 'theme' or playstyle. So after some hard thinking i came up with this set of card ideas which mainly focuses on making these new Aqua type cards become "Equip support" Cards, much like union Monsters. Afterall, water sticks to things and provide us with life and support! Well heres my ideas below but due to my inability to find any suitable good looking pics for them, i'm just gonna post the txt When i get some cool pics in the future I will hopefully post a full set with fully made Cards! [b]AQUA SET: THE FOUNTAIN OF LIFE[/b] [u]FIELD SPELLs[/u] ///////// The Fountain of Eden Field Spell Card Increase the ATK and DEF of all WATER and EARTH monsters by 200. Once per turn, during the main phase, You can activate one of the following effects: *Send 1 Aqua-type monster in your Spell/Trap cards zone to the Graveyard and gain Life Points equal to half of the original ATK of that monster. *Special summon 1 Aqua-type monster in the Spell/Trap cards zone, but its effects are negated and its ATK is halfed. ///////// --------------------------------------------------------------------- [u]MONSTERS[/u] ///////// Bubbly, Infant of the Fountain level 1 Aqua/Water/Effect 0/500 Once per turn, this card cannot be destroyed by battle. When this card is sent from the field to the graveyard, you can pay 1000 Life Points to search for 1 level 4 or lower WATER Monster from your deck and add it to your hand, then shuffle your Deck. ///////// Droplet, Clinger of the Fountain Level 2 Aqua/Water/Tuner 400/800 If you control an Aqua-type or Earth-type monster, you can special summon this card from your hand. During either player's main phase, you can tribute this card and equip it as an equip card to 1 of your other Monsters. While equipped to a monster by this effect, increase the ATK and DEF of the equipped monster by 300 points. ///////// Art Credit: Wanderley [img]http://img84.imageshack.us/img84/1746/534188.jpg[/img] Splasha, Trickster of the Fountain level 3 Aqua/Water/Effect 1500/1000 Once per turn, during your opponents battle phase when this card is being targeted by an attack, you can switch the ATK and DEF of the attacking monster before damage Calculation, until the end of that battle phase. When this card is sent to the Graveyard while equipped as an equip card, inflict 800 damage to your opponent's Life Points. ///////// Vapor, Scout of the Fountain Level 3 Aqua/Water/Effect 800/1800 When this card is summoned or flip summoned, you can randomly select 1 card in your opponents hand and look at it. When this card is sent to the Graveyard while equipped as an equip card, destroy 1 card on the field. ///////// Steem, Berserker of the Fountain Level 4 Aqua/Water/Effect 1900/1000 While attacking and only during the Battle Phase of your own turn, this card cannot be destroyed by battle. (Damage calculation is applied normally) Any Monster attacked by this card has its ATK and DEF decreased by 300 points. If this card attacks, it is changed to Defense Position at the end of the Battle Phase. ///////// Mykalos, Guardian of the Fountain Level 4 Warrior/Earth/Effect 1800/1700 When this card destroys an opponent's monster by battle, you can special summon 1 WATER monster with 1500 or less ATK from your Deck, then shuffle you deck. Increase the ATK and DEF of this card by 200 points for each Aqua-type monster equipped to it. ///////// Art Credit: Rarity [img]http://img26.imageshack.us/img26/1746/534188.jpg[/img] Geysus, Veteran of the Fountain Level 6 Aqua/Water/Effect 2300/1800 When this card is succesfully tribute summoned, you can search your deck for a level 4 or lower Aqua-type Monster and equip it to this card as an equip card, then shuffle your deck. If this card would be destroyed by a card effect, you can destroy another Aqua-type Monster you control instead, including those in the Spell/Trap cards zone. ///////// Rainos, the Matriarch of the Fountain Level 8 Aqua/Water/Effect 2700/2400 You can special summon this card by tributing 1 monster equipped with an Aqua-type Monster. When this card destroys a monster by battle and sends it to the Graveyard, you can search your graveyard for a level 4 or lower Aqua-type monster and equip it to 1 of your monsters as an equip card. During either player's main phase, you can tribute this card equipped with any Aqua-type Monster(s) to Destroy a number of your opponent's cards equal to the number of equipped Aqua-type monsters, and inflict 1000 damage to the opponent's Life Points. ///////// --------------------------------------------------------------------- SYNCHRO ///////// Art Credit: Kuroda Kaito [img]http://img848.imageshack.us/img848/1746/534188.jpg[/img] Aslarn, Keeper of the Fountain Level 8 Beast/Earth/Synchro Aqua tuner + non tuner 2700/2500 When this card is synchro summoned, increase your Life Points by 400 points for each card in your Spell/Trap card zone. Once per turn, when the opponent's monster declares an attack, you can send 1 card in your Spell/Trap card zone to the graveyard to negate the attack. ///////// --------------------------------------------------------------------- [u]SPELLS[/u] ///////// Aquatic Evolution Normal Spell Discard 1 level 4 or higher WATER monster in your hand, then add 1 level 6 or higher WATER monster from the deck to your hand. ///////// Replenishing Waters of Eden Normal Spell Activate 1 of the following effects: *Select up to 2 level 4 or lower Aqua-type "Fountain" Monsters in your graveyard and equip them to any Monster(s) you control in any way you like. *Draw 1 card. ///////// Instant Hydration Quick Spell Destroy 1 Aqua-type Monster that is equipped as an equip card in the Spell/Trap cards zone and gain 2000 Life Points. ///////// --------------------------------------------------------------------- [u]TRAPS[/u] ///////// Luring Traps of the Fountain Normal Trap Activate only when an opponent's monster declares an attack. Special summon 1 WATER monster from either your hand or graveyard. The attacking Monster must attack the special summoned Monster, if able, during this turn. Destroy the summoned Monster at the end phase of this card's activation. ///////// Enhanced Watery shield Continuos Trap Once per turn, Monsters you control that are equipped with Aqua-type Monsters cannot be destroyed by your opponent's Spell or Trap cards. ///////// Ok thats it for now, i think they're quite balanced and they should become quite a good support for any type of deck that likes having monsters filling up the Spell/Trap zones. I think this set provides a nice niche for Aqua-type monsters and i wish they can become a strong type in the future! Partangle the Candle Jangler Posted January 13, 2012 Report Share Posted January 13, 2012 I don't feel like reading that much so for now I'm just gonna do a few of these cards. [color=#ff8c00]MONSTERS:[/color] Splasha: Pretty good effect....dunno if it would be too effective thought since a lot of cards nowadays have very similar ATK and DEF. Geysus: Not really seeing the point of this....the negation is fine it's just that since you basically still lose a monster and don't burn your opponent or gain Life Points yourself it seems UP'd. Aslarn: Seems pretty perfect to me. Balanced IMO. Vapor: The first effect is almost completely null unless you have Mind Crush or something. Second one is fine. [color=#008000]SPELLS[/color] Instant Hydration: Too much Life Point gain. Reduce it to like 1200. Aquatic Evolution: Really? Discard Level 4+ for a Level 6+? It should probably be Level 4 or lower for a Level 4 or higher. That effect would fit the name more. Repleneshing Waters of Eden: The 2nd effect is so dull. So dull. Give it something like if you draw a Level 4 or less WATER monster you can Special Summon it or if you draw a Spell reveal it and draw another. Something along those lines. [color=#ee82ee]TRAPS[/color] Luring Traps of The Fountain: Just say switch the attack target to the summoned monster. No need for all that other stuff. Enhanced Watery Shield: The targets for it are so limited I think you should make it a Field Spell and have it's effect permanent.
